Maison > base de données > tutoriel mysql > le corps du texte

changement de mot de passe mysql

WBOY
Libérer: 2023-05-08 15:44:07
original
922 Les gens l'ont consulté

MySQL est un système de gestion de base de données très populaire qui est largement utilisé dans le développement de divers sites Web et applications. La protection de la sécurité des données utilisateur est un aspect important du système de gestion de base de données MySQL, et le mécanisme de protection par mot de passe est encore plus crucial.

Dans les applications pratiques, les administrateurs de bases de données MySQL doivent changer régulièrement le mot de passe de la base de données pour assurer la sécurité de la base de données. Cet article vous expliquera comment modifier le mot de passe de la base de données MySQL.

  1. Connectez-vous à la base de données MySQL

Avant de modifier le mot de passe de la base de données MySQL, vous devez d'abord vous connecter à la base de données MySQL. Vous devrez peut-être choisir différentes méthodes de connexion en fonction des conditions réelles.

1.1 Connectez-vous en utilisant la ligne de commande

Entrez la commande suivante dans la ligne de commande :

mysql -u 用户名 -p
Copier après la connexion
Copier après la connexion

où le nom d'utilisateur est la base de données MySQL souhaitée pour utiliser le nom d'utilisateur, -p signifie saisir le mot de passe. À partir de l'invite de ligne de commande, entrez le mot de passe de la base de données MySQL pour vous connecter à la base de données.

1.2 Connectez-vous à l'aide de MySQL Workbench

Lorsque vous utilisez MySQL Workbench pour vous connecter à une base de données MySQL, vous pouvez sélectionner "Server Manager" dans la barre d'outils "Gestion". Dans la fenêtre de connexion contextuelle, entrez le nom d'utilisateur et le mot de passe de la base de données MySQL, puis cliquez sur le bouton « Connecter » pour vous connecter à la base de données.

  1. Changer le mot de passe de la base de données MySQL

Après avoir réussi à nous connecter à la base de données MySQL, nous devons effectuer les étapes suivantes pour changer le mot de passe : #🎜 🎜## 🎜🎜#2.1 Sélectionnez l'utilisateur dont vous souhaitez modifier le mot de passe

Tout d'abord, nous devons sélectionner l'utilisateur dont le mot de passe va être modifié. Utilisez la commande suivante pour répertorier tous les utilisateurs du système actuel :

SELECT USER,HOST FROM mysql.user;
Copier après la connexion

Où USER représente le nom d'utilisateur dans la base de données MySQL et HOST représente le nom d'hôte. Cela affichera une liste de tous les utilisateurs de la base de données MySQL.

2.2 Changer le mot de passe de l'utilisateur

Pour changer le mot de passe d'un utilisateur dans la base de données MySQL, veuillez utiliser la commande suivante :

SET PASSWORD FOR 用户名@主机名 = PASSWORD('新密码');
Copier après la connexion

Où, le username est le nom d'utilisateur souhaité. L'utilisateur dont le mot de passe a été modifié et hostname est le nom de l'hôte sur lequel se trouve l'utilisateur. newpassword est le nouveau mot de passe à modifier.

Par exemple, la commande suivante changera le mot de passe sur l'hôte de l'utilisateur nommé "test" :

SET PASSWORD FOR 'test'@'localhost' = PASSWORD('newpassword');
Copier après la connexion

Après avoir exécuté cette commande, vous verrez la réponse de la base de données MySQL « Requête OK » signifie que l'ancien mot de passe a été remplacé avec succès par le nouveau mot de passe.

Vérifiez le mot de passe modifié
  1. Pour vous assurer que le mot de passe de la base de données MySQL a été modifié avec succès, vous pouvez fermer la base de données MySQL et la redémarrer, et essayez de vous connecter en utilisant votre nouveau mot de passe.

Si vous utilisez la ligne de commande pour vous connecter à la base de données MySQL, veuillez utiliser la commande suivante pour quitter :

quit;
Copier après la connexion

Ensuite, utilisez la ligne de commande pour vous connecter à la Base de données MySQL à nouveau et entrez la commande suivante pour procéder à l'authentification :

mysql -u 用户名 -p
Copier après la connexion
Copier après la connexion

Lorsque vous êtes invité à saisir votre mot de passe, entrez le nouveau mot de passe que vous venez de définir. Si vous vous connectez avec succès à la base de données, cela signifie que le mot de passe de la base de données MySQL a été modifié avec succès.

Si vous utilisez MySQL Workbench pour vous connecter à une base de données MySQL, veuillez fermer MySQL Workbench et rouvrez-le. Entrez votre nom d'utilisateur et votre nouveau mot de passe et cliquez sur le bouton "Connecter". Si vous vous connectez avec succès à la base de données, cela signifie que le mot de passe de la base de données MySQL a été modifié avec succès.

Summary

La protection par mot de passe de la base de données MySQL est la clé pour garantir la sécurité des données et doit être manipulée avec précaution. Dans les applications pratiques, nous devons souvent changer régulièrement le mot de passe de la base de données pour garantir la sécurité de la base de données.

Cet article explique comment changer le mot de passe de la base de données MySQL. Si vous suivez ces étapes correctement et confirmez le changement de mot de passe après vérification, vous pouvez sécuriser votre base de données MySQL.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al
À propos de nous Clause de non-responsabilité Sitemap
Site Web PHP chinois:Formation PHP en ligne sur le bien-être public,Aidez les apprenants PHP à grandir rapidement!